Subject: Re: build problem
To: None <current-users@netbsd.org>
From: Luke Mewburn <lukem@NetBSD.org>
List: current-users
Date: 04/14/2005 14:23:18
--z9sQuz+HmDh2hVO4
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

On Wed, Apr 13, 2005 at 04:33:40PM +0200, Jukka Salmi wrote:
  | Jukka Salmi --> current-users (2005-04-13 14:51:27 +0200):
  | [...]
  | > #   install  /opt/dst/i386.embed/usr/lib/libfl.a
  | > STRIP=3D/opt/tools/i386/bin/i386--netbsdelf-strip /opt/tools/i386/bin=
/nbinstall -U -M /opt/dst/i386.embed/METALOG -D /opt/dst/i386.embed -h sha1=
 -N /usr/src/etc -l h -r /opt/dst/i386.embed/usr/lib/libl.a /opt/dst/i386.e=
mbed/usr/lib/libfl.anbinstall: link /opt/dst/i386.embed/usr/lib/libl.a -> /=
opt/dst/i386.embed/usr/lib/libfl.a: No such file or directory
  |=20
  | Commenting out MKSTATICLIB fixed this for now. I wonder how this should
  | be fixed; make bsd.links.mk's linksinstall target check for the existen=
ce
  | of the source file?

I think that the assignment of LINKS in libl/Makefile should be
conditional on MKSTATICLIB.


  | =3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D  23 extra files  =3D=3D=3D=3D=3D=
=3D=3D=3D=3D=3D=3D=3D=3D=3D=3D
  | Files in DESTDIR but missing from flist.
  | File is obsolete or flist is out of date ?
  | ------------------------------------------
  | ./usr/share/examples/pf

This should always appear, even if the contents is empty.
I.e, not optional on MKPF.


  | ./usr/share/zoneinfo/Africa
  | ./usr/share/zoneinfo/America
  |  [...]
  | ./usr/share/zoneinfo/US

I haven't looked into this one yet.
I don't think that these should be optional on MKSHARE either.


Please send-pr these issues.

--z9sQuz+HmDh2hVO4
Content-Type: application/pgp-signature
Content-Disposition: inline

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.1 (NetBSD)

iD8DBQFCXfA2pBhtmn8zJHIRAj3AAJ4sP06oFRexx1O58pqe7H9YaPtTNwCgjPGL
KgV/sFK79sFcyoQ4kqMPdKo=
=fjbS
-----END PGP SIGNATURE-----

--z9sQuz+HmDh2hVO4--